Why this rating

This daycare earned 4 out of 5 stars overall. Structural quality reflects a 100% violation rate, no complaints on record, and a license in good standing. The structural rating also includes California's licensing baseline — what every licensed daycare in the state must meet. California caps infant ratios at 1:4, toddler ratios at 1:6, and preschool ratios at 1:12. Lead teachers must hold a High School Diploma. Annual training isn't required by the state. No objective process measures (e.g., state quality rating or national accreditation) are available for this daycare. The overall rating reflects structural features only.

Inspection History

2 Inspection Visits Since 2023 · 3 Findings
3 Important

Across 2 inspections since 2023, the issues cited most often were Building & Premises Safety (1), Licensing & Administrative Compliance (1), and Discipline & Adult-Child Interaction (1). None of the 3 findings were critical.

See All 2 Inspection Visits
  1. Feb 26, 20251 Finding1 Important
    • Buildings and Grounds (A) The Child Care Center Shall Be Clean, Safe, Sanitary and in Good Repair at All Times to Ensure the Safety and Well-being of Children, Employees And…CCR 101238(a)

      Based on observation, the licensee did not comply with the section cited above which poses a potential health, safety or personal rights risk to persons in care. Licensing Program Analyst (LPA) observed that the gray carpets/circle time rugs in Room 1 and Room 3 showed dark marks and staining. During the outdoor inspection, LPA observed that the temporary fencing installed to cover a missing section of the exterior fence was loose and not anchored appropriately, leaving some gaps/openings where children could potentially abscond from the playground. POC Due Date: 03/14/2025

  2. Feb 21, 20232 Findings2 Important
    • WD 100700(c)(1) Written Directives for Lead Testing (1) For a License Issued on or After July 1, 2022, Initial Testing Results Shall Be Received and Posted Within 180 Days Of…

      Based on observation, the licensee did not comply with the section cited above. LPA did not observe licensee posted the initial testing results of the water tested for lead contamination levels] which poses/posed a potential health, safety or personal rights risk to persons in care. POC Due Date: 02/21/2023

    • Lead Testing (1) A Licensed Child Day Care Center, as Defined in Section 1596.76, That Is Located in a Building That Was Constructed Before January 1, 2010, Shall Have Its…HSC 1597.16(a)(1)

      Based on record review, the licensee did not comply with the section cited above. The report of water lead exceedance that LPA reviewed, showed the following outlets were out of compliance as they were above a value of 5.5 ppb or greater: (N-Kitchen L. Sink) is impacted with an (ALE) of 9.6; Q-Classroom #5 L sink is impacted with an ALE of 24; R-Classroom #5 C sink is impacted with an ALE of 20. These results pose a potential health, safety or personal rights risk to persons in care. POC Due Date: 03/22/2023
